Runbook: account recovery — read-replica lag alarm. When the Quillbrook lag alarm fires above 90 seconds, recovery lookups on the Tindervale replica may return stale account states. Pause the recovery queue, fail reads over to the primary, and note the switch in the sync log for Friday's review. Lag usually clears within ten minutes; if not, page the data-tier rotation. To authorize the failover in the Marrowgate console, an operator must enter the standing recovery passphrase, which is:

vault phrase of fahif-kafog = istdor-caseth-holox-holir-fraox-noviel

Nice work getting incremental rebuilds into the Thistledown site generator — full rebuilds were killing us every time someone fixed a typo. One thing for whoever touches this later: the dependency graph cache invalidates per-template, not per-page, so a shared partial edit still fans out widely. That's intentional; we tried finer granularity and the bookkeeping cost more than it saved. If rebuild times creep up again, tweak the batching knobs rather than the graph logic. Current values are right below.

limits module of tajop-hahig:
RATE_LIMITS = {
    "quenath": 10,
    "oliix": 1,
    "zorath": 2,
    "ralath": 2,
}

// Dark-mode support for the Ledgerlight admin dashboard.
// Theme tokens are fetched at startup from the internal Palettehub
// service rather than bundled, so design can push contrast fixes
// without a redeploy. The client below requests both light and dark
// token sets and caches them for the session; a media-query listener
// swaps them live. Reviewers: note the fallback palette only covers
// core components. Palettehub calls are authenticated with the
// staging key that follows.

app token of kagap-tafog = vxb7-1L6kA2y

**Action Item 7 — Tighten canary gating (Owner: Release Manager)**

During the Orchard Peak incident, the canary for build 311 was promoted despite elevated p99 latency because our gating rules only evaluated error rate. Update the gating policy so promotion requires latency, saturation, and error-rate checks to pass for two consecutive evaluation windows, and require manual sign-off when any metric is within 10% of its threshold. The proposed rule definitions and approval workflow are drafted on the gating policy page.

wiki page, fawef-hahap: https://gitlab.qirvanworks.corp/view/browse/display/962456f900a8